I used to work in small valuation shop where the MD had that designation.

Before joining the firm (and the valuation field) I've never heard of it. Some friends that work in M&A never heard of it neither; but I believe is well recognized in the valuation field. I recalled we got some projects because of the MD's accreditation....but those were fairly small deals.
